1. Data-Driven Insights
Mobile apps empower retailers to gather real-time data, essential for making informed decisions. By analyzing this data, businesses can identify current trends, adjust pricing strategies, and tailor seasonal promotions. Additionally, data insights enable audience segmentation for more effective marketing campaigns and help predict customer needs.
For example, knowing which products are most searched for allows retailers to optimize inventory and prevent stockouts. This not only boosts operational efficiency but also strengthens customer relationships by anticipating their needs.
In essence, mobile apps bridge the gap between data and growth, driving impactful business decisions in a competitive market.
2. Enhanced Loyalty Programs
Mobile apps simplify the creation of personalized loyalty schemes with points, discounts, and rewards that encourage repeat purchases and customer engagement. Unlike traditional methods, apps provide real-time updates on rewards status and foster continuous interaction.
For instance, users can receive notifications about special promotions based on their purchase history, deepening their emotional connection to the brand. These tools integrate seamlessly with social media and gamification elements, encouraging active participation.
Loyalty programs not only boost sales but also create a devoted customer base. Incentives for referrals further amplify business growth.
3. Personalized Omnichannel Experiences
Mobile apps collect user preference data to suggest relevant products, customize promotions, and streamline navigation. For example, a customer browsing a product in the app might receive exclusive discounts for visiting a nearby physical store.
Push notifications and personalized reminders keep users engaged and enhance their connection to the brand. Moreover, omnichannel experiences—like starting a purchase online and completing it in-store—offer flexibility that improves brand perception and increases purchase likelihood.
Seamless touchpoints across social media, apps, websites, and marketing campaigns drive strong results.
4. Virtual Fitting Rooms with Augmented Reality
Virtual fitting rooms powered by augmented reality (AR) revolutionize how customers interact with products. Through mobile apps, users can visualize how clothing, accessories, or even furniture will look on their bodies or in their spaces.
This reduces uncertainty in online shopping, cutting return rates and improving the customer experience. Retailers can highlight specific products with interactive features like suggested combinations or recommendations.
Beyond saving time and money, this approach builds brand trust by showcasing innovation in a digital-first market. Moreover, AR encourages customers to become brand ambassadors by sharing their virtual try-ons.
5. Targeted Mobile Advertising
Mobile ads are a crucial tool for retailers aiming to capture customer attention anytime, anywhere. Apps enable brands to launch targeted advertising campaigns based on user demographics, purchase history, and location.
These highly relevant and effective ads boost ROI by driving immediate visits and conversions. Interactive ad formats like videos or surveys increase customer engagement. Real-time performance tracking generates actionable insights, allowing retailers to fine-tune their strategies.
By integrating mobile advertising into apps, retailers enhance brand visibility and significantly increase conversions.
6. Seamless Mobile Payments in retail industry
Mobile payment systems have revolutionized transactions by offering speed, convenience, and security. Integrated reward programs and automatic discounts further incentivize app usage.
Security remains paramount, with advanced encryption and biometric authentication protecting financial data. For retailers, mobile payment solutions simplify transactions and increase conversion rates both online and in-store.
These apps eliminate the need for physical cash or cards by integrating with digital wallets, streamlining the shopping experience. Faster checkout processes reduce queues and waiting times, enhancing customer satisfaction.
7. Sales Anytime, Anywhere
Mobile apps enable retailers to process sales from any location, breaking traditional boundaries of time and place.
This flexibility is especially beneficial for businesses offering real-time consultations or exclusive pop-up sales. Employees can complete transactions using mobile devices in-store, at events, or even during home visits.
Customers gain easy access to full catalogs, check product availability, and make purchases in just a few steps, all without needing to visit a physical store. By adopting this feature, retailers expand their reach and adapt to an increasingly dynamic market.
8. Tailored App Customization
Personalization is one of the most appreciated benefits of mobile apps, allowing businesses to tailor experiences to specific customer preferences.
Retailers can design apps to reflect their brand identity, incorporating desired features and functionalities. Users receive product recommendations based on their purchase history, create personalized wish lists, and set up customized notifications.
This personalized approach fosters loyalty and boosts user engagement, as supported by Think With Google Statistics.
Apps also enable audience segmentation, delivering exclusive promotions to specific groups, increasing the relevance of interactions, and providing a competitive edge.
9. Stronger Retailer-Customer Relationships
Mobile apps enhance the relationship between retailers and customers by enabling constant, personalized, and accessible communication. Through these platforms, customers can interact directly with the brand, receive updates on promotions, track orders, and access support.
Push notifications tailored to purchase history further reinforce engagement. Interactive features like surveys, reviews, and reward programs deepen customer connections. In a competitive market, having a mobile app not only elevates the customer experience but also builds trust and loyalty.
